Hi,
I had a similar problem. My conclusion was that u32 match ip dst does
not work in 2.4.22.
Do you use 2.4.22? If so, try upgrade to 2.4.23-rc1 if you can..
raptor wrote:
>Hi,
>
>I have config like this ,... but all traffic goes to the default class 1:4, WHY ?
>What I' doing wrong... filters are attached to the root !
>
>tc qdisc add dev eth0 handle 1:0 root htb default 4
>
> tc class add dev eth0 parent 1:0 classid 1:4 htb rate 55kbit ceil 55kbit prio 7 <--default class
>
> tc class add dev eth0 parent 1:0 classid 1:1 htb rate 20Mbit
> tc qdisc add dev eth0 handle 2:0 parent 1:1 htb
>
> tc class add dev eth0 parent 2:0 classid 2:3 htb rate 30kbit ceil 30kbit
> tc qdisc add dev eth0 handle 3:0 parent 2:3 sfq
> tc filter add dev eth0 parent 1:0 protocol ip prio 2 u32 match ip dst x.x.x.X classid 2:3
>
> tc class add dev eth0 parent 2:0 classid 2:5 htb rate 30kbit ceil 30kbit
> tc qdisc add dev eth0 handle 4:0 parent 2:5 sfq
> tc filter add dev eth0 parent 1:0 protocol ip prio 2 u32 match ip dst x.x.x.X classid 2:5
> tc filter add dev eth0 parent 1:0 protocol ip prio 2 u32 match ip dst x.x.x.X classid 2:5
>
>...... and many like this
